2005 GMC Envoy vs. 2008 Kia Sedona

To start off, 2008 Kia Sedona is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 GMC Envoy.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 GMC Envoy would be higher. At 4,163 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 GMC Envoy is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 GMC Envoy weights approximately 282 kg more than 2008 Kia Sedona.

Because 2005 GMC Envoy is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Kia Sedona.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 GMC Envoy will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 GMC Envoy (373 Nm) has 148 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Kia Sedona. (225 Nm). This means 2005 GMC Envoy will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Kia Sedona.

Compare all specifications:

2005 GMC Envoy 2008 Kia Sedona
Make GMC Kia
Model Envoy Sedona
Year Released 2005 2008
Body Type SUV Minivan
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4163 cc 2497 cc
Engine Cylinders 6 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 275 HP 0 HP
Torque 373 Nm 225 Nm
Engine Bore Size 93.1 mm 80 mm
Engine Stroke Size 102 mm 82.8 mm
Drive Type 4WD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 7 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 2257 kg 1975 kg
Vehicle Length 5300 mm 5010 mm
Vehicle Height 1850 mm 1660 mm
Wheelbase Size 3280 mm 2910 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 15.7 L/100km 12.8 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 95 L 75 L
